Clean Water Extraction (Category 1) Cost In Agawam, MA

The cost of Clean Water Extraction (Category 1) services in Agawam, MA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Containment $500 – $2,000 Severity of damage and size of affected area.
Water Extraction and Removal $1,000 – $5,000 Amount of water extracted and equipment needed.
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and equipment needed.
Monitoring and Verification $200 – $1,000 Frequency and duration of monitoring.
Final Inspection and Cleanup $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and equipment needed.

Q: How do I prevent water damage in the future?

A: To prevent water damage, ensure your property is properly maintained, and address any issues quickly. Regularly inspect your pipes, appliances, and roof for signs of wear or damage. Consider installing a sump pump or backup power source to prevent flooding during power outages.

Q: What happens if I ignore water damage?

A: Ignoring water damage can lead to further damage, health risks, and costly repairs. Water damage can cause structural issues, mold growth, and electrical hazards, making it essential to address the issue quickly.
